Work on the simulations behind Team Bath Rocket’s rocket engine, modelling complex propulsion systems and helping inform design decisions.
The role will involve:
- Thermodynamic and engine simulation;
- Modelling real and supercritical gases;
- Reaction and combustion modelling;
- Validating simulations against test data and component CFD;
- Modelling rocket injection characteristics;
- Working alongside the Propulsion Team on testing and engine development;
- Validating simulation through real-life testing.
Work will generally be completed on MATLAB and Simulink, with some potential for applying Python.

This year, we’ll be building on an existing model, with a focus on improving accuracy, validating against experimental data, and adapting the model for new engine designs.
